    How to Choose a Mesothelioma Law Firm

    The top mesothelioma law firms have years of experience representing asbestos victims throughout the United States. They have a track record of success winning compensation for victims to pay for medical treatments as well as lost wages, and also provide ongoing care.

    They will make the court process as simple as possible for their clients so they can focus on their treatment and spend time with family. A mesothelioma attorney will attend court hearings and handle the details involved in filing a claim.

    Experience

    The most reputable mesothelioma law firm has years of experience in filing asbestos lawsuits. They understand what it takes to win compensation and can create strong cases that can aid victims in recovering the money they require to pay for treatment, lost wages and other costs. They know how to negotiate with insurance companies to ensure that victims receive the highest settlement.

    A good mesothelioma lawyer should be competent to answer any questions that asbestos victims and their loved ones have about the legal procedure. They should explain the different types of compensation that are available, and how to qualify. They should be able tell the victims if they need to pay tax on their settlement.

    Mesothelioma patients and their families should be represented by a team of committed professionals who are committed to fighting for the rights of their clients.     The firm's lawyers will look over the medical records of the victim and work history to determine whether they have a claim for mesothelioma. They will then gather evidence to support the claims. If a mesothelioma suit is filed the firm will then identify potential defendants. This is any company that exposed a victim to asbestos. Based on the manner in which the mesothelioma sufferer was exposed to asbestos, they may file a lawsuit against multiple manufacturers.

    A mesothelioma lawyer can help victims determine if they are entitled to compensation through an asbestos trust fund. Asbestos patients could be eligible for thousands of dollars in financial compensation to pay for their treatment loss of wages, as well as other expenses.     Reputation

    A mesothelioma lawyer should have a reputation for successfully getting compensation. Compensation from a lawsuit, trust fund claim or other legal action can help victims pay medical expenses as well as to cover income loss or manage other expenses. Attorneys should be recognized for their knowledge, expertise and compassion. A trusted law firm will be able to answer emails and phone calls regularly and update clients on their case's progress.

    Mesothelioma is an asbestos-related cancer that affects the lining of organs such as the lungs, stomach and heart. The disease can be caused by exposure to asbestos at work or home. Many asbestos victims receive compensation through a settlement or trial verdict. On average, mesothelioma settlements provide victims with a sum of between $1 million and $1.4 million. But victims shouldn't assume that a specific law firm will provide the best representation or highest settlements.

    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ma or asbestos lawsuits have the experience and resources to ensure maximum compensation. They can assist victims in filing lawsuits or trust fund claims, and negotiate settlements with defendants on behalf of the victims. They can also appear in court for their clients if the case doesn't settle.

    A mesothelioma lawyer may help ensure that a victim isn't denied eligibility for VA benefits. These VA benefits offer financial compensation to veterans diagnosed with mesothelioma. They can also make sure that family members and veterans members do not receive duplicate compensation by filing a mesothelioma lawsuit and a trust claim.

    The law firms should be able to file claims in a variety of jurisdictions to improve the victim's chances for compensation. They should have access to databases that could help in building an argument for clients, such as recalls for products and historical mesothelioma lawsuits.

    Fees

    A diagnosis of mesothelioma can bring patients and their families a great amount of stress. Patients may be required to attend multiple doctor appointments to discuss their condition and find the necessary financial resources to treat their condition and long-term support. A law firm can assist by researching mesothelioma lawsuits and compensation claims, preparing medical records, obtaining expert evidence from environmental, health and financial experts, and filing asbestos-related legal papers. They can also negotiate mesothelioma cases in order to secure monetary compensation.

    The majority of mesothelioma cases settle out of court, but there are some cases that reach the verdict of a jury. It is important to choose mesothelioma firms that have an excellent track record in trials and settlements. The top mesothelioma law firms work on a contingent basis, which means victims do not have to cover out-of-pocket costs for their representation.

    A good law firm can also save victims family members and friends money and time. Lawsuits can be complex and lengthy and an experienced mesothelioma lawyer who has experience in court proceedings can increase the likelihood of a successful conclusion. Mesothelioma lawyers can also assist with asbestos trust fund cases, which are simpler and faster to file.

    Mesothelioma lawsuits are part of personal injury lawsuits that seek to show the defendant's negligence in exposing the victim to asbestos. A mesothelioma suit could also include a claim for wrongful death, which seeks compensation to the family members of a deceased victim.

    In recent years, asbestos companies have been stung by numerous lawsuits and have sought bankruptcy protection. This allows them the opportunity to reorganize their operations and establish asbestos trust funds for compensation outside of the courts. The most skilled mesothelioma lawyers can determine if a victim is eligible for an asbestos trust fund or lawsuit filed against a company who has gone out-of-business. They can also help veterans understand the kinds of benefits or compensation they could be entitled to based on their military service and mesothelioma diagnosis. They can even help victims present their cases to the appropriate military tribunal should they need to.

    Jury Verdicts

    Most mesothelioma lawsuits are settled in court, however when the plaintiff and defendant are unable to reach an agreement the case will go to trial. At the trial, plaintiffs and their lawyers present evidence before a jury and judge. Jury members and judges decide if the victim is eligible to be awarded compensation.

Compensatory damages cover the financial loss resulting from medical expenses, lost wages and funeral expenses. The victims could also be awarded punitive damages that are meant to punish the company for its actions and deter future asbestos-related wrongdoing.

    A law firm specializing in mesothelioma can maximize the chance of getting compensation. The lawyers will make sure that the claim is filed within the deadline that is set by the state and will negotiate with defendants to maximize settlement or verdict. Furthermore, a reputable mesothelioma compensation lawyer will be familiar with asbestos trust funds and how they function.

    The most reputable mesothelioma law firm can manage claims across multiple states, and even across the country. This is because many veterans were exposed to asbestos on military bases across the country and often have to travel across the country to make claims. A national firm can guarantee that victims receive the compensation they deserve.

    The mesothelioma legal process is complex, and lawyers will take the time needed to review and gather the victim's medical files, interview witnesses, and conduct any other investigations. Lawyers will use the information to build an argument that is convincing for mesothelioma and secure compensation.

    A reputable mesothelioma lawyer will fight for each cent of compensation that the victim is entitled to. Asbestos victims should select a firm with extensive experience fighting for asbestos victims and has an established track record of obtaining significant jury verdicts.
